Edgar Haliday, 79, prominent farmer of Sebewa, died at his home Monday evening after an illness of several weeks. Funeral services were held Wednesday afternoon with Rev. A. Hoffman officiating. Burial was made in the Sebewa cemetery. Mr. Haliday was born in Massachusetts and came to Sebewa in 1863. In 1885 he was married to Miss Lent McCormick. Besides the widow he is survived by one daughter, Mrs. Blanch Lippincott, and one son, A. C. Haliday, both of Sebewa; also three sisters, Mrs. Linnie Bingham, of Los Angeles, Cal., Mrs. Alice Gardner, of Lowell, and Mrs. Lillian Merrill, of Sebewa.
